State the term for a person who owns and runs a business alone, keeping all the profits but bearing unlimited personal liability for its debts.
Model answer
sole proprietor
Also accepted: sole trader, sole proprietorship, sole tradership
Explanation: A sole proprietor is the business in law, so there is no separation between the owner's money and the firm's. That is why all the profit belongs to the owner and why creditors may claim against the owner's private property if the business cannot pay.
